WebUnder Section 751 (a), if a partnership holds certain property (referred to as “hot assets”) at the time of the sale, the partner is required to recognize gain or loss from its share of those assets. Generally, this gain is treated as ordinary income and not capital gain. WebWe do not prepare a IRC Section 751 Statement and/or figure the amount of gain that is capital. It will need to be manually computed and entered in the appropriate capital gain input on the pass-through so that if flows to Schedule D. It will need to be entered as ordinary income in the appropriate ordinary gain input so that it flows to Form 4797.

Section 2. … WebAug 29, 2015 · When a partner sells his partnership interest to anyone other than the partnership, the partner is entitled to capital gain or loss treatment, except with respect to so-called "hot assets." "Hot assets" are "unrealized receivables" and "inventory items" as defined under IRC Section 751. These are basically ordinary income producing assets, …
